Pinkathon Challenge for Breast Cancer

The Pinkathon is held each October as both a global virtual challenge and an in-person event in San Francisco at the Ferry Building north of the Gott’s Roadside outdoor patio. The virtual option can be completed anywhere during October and allows participants to run, walk, or cycle any distance on one day or across many days.

Distance options include:

  • 5K
  • 10K
  • 10M
  • 13.1M
  • 26.2M
  • 50K
  • Pink Ribbon Trail

Only the 5K, 10K, and the Pink Ribbon Trail are marked with chalk. There are no trail markings for the 10-mile, half marathon, marathon, or 50K courses. The event provides downloadable and printed maps with course locations, drinking fountains, and bathrooms. The format follows an unsanctioned "fat ass" style for longer routes, meaning there are no aid stations, no official times, and no awards.

The event functions as a fundraiser for the Breast Cancer Research Foundation. Online registration and online donations are accepted; a registration fee is noted and voluntary donations to the charity are expected. Donations made through the event links are described as tax-deductible and directed to breast cancer research.

COVID safety guidance notes that face coverings are optional in the start/finish area and inside the Ferry Building, overcrowding should be avoided, and touchless check-in is used via a mobile app. Staggered starts are planned for different distances.
